Transaction 571605dfa1ecdf4b86c49192a64ac6ed1ae964ff98ea2afff6f3b4e921a9717c

3 Input
2 Outputs
  • 571605dfa1ecdf4b86c49192a64ac6ed1ae964ff98ea2afff6f3b4e921a9717c:0
  • value  697633
    address  1PbRrYd229cj35McSud74ZSvTQSFomzwZF
  • 571605dfa1ecdf4b86c49192a64ac6ed1ae964ff98ea2afff6f3b4e921a9717c:1
  • value  987099
    address  3JM4PUpVLYgD756DnrAwGwwE9SHiJ8Qftq